Y888 Game Download & Install
Y888 Game Download & Install Reviews 2026 (Exclusive Online Profit Game For Pakistan Tablet)
Y888 Game Download & Install Experience the ultimate cash making game with unlimited earning potential, progressive cash rewards, and special prize opportunities that represent the pinnacle of money making games for Pakistani players. ...